America 250 Now Open For Auction

Cash in large bills only please

Every year on July 4th, Americans gather to celebrate Independence Day (frequently referred to as “the day after July 3rd” everywhere else in the world). They will, of course, engage in all of the activities enshrined in and required by The Constitution — families and friends will gather together to drink beer, eat over-cooked hamburgers and warm potato salad, and drink more beer.

The celebration will typically culminate in the much anticipated night-time grand-finale of drinking more beer before attempting to shoot off a barrage of illegal fireworks without injury.

But this year’s celebration will be different. Because this Independence Day we celebrate 250 years of being a country.

The celebration got an early start when President Trump hosted his UFC match that desecrated the White House. This event was designed to remind Americans everywhere that we won our freedom so we could despise our president if we choose to.

Trump followed that up with his “Great American State Fair.” Unfortunately the reflecting pool debacle drew more crowds despite the the fact that several people were arrested and charged with sabotage because they looked into the water too long.

On July 4th, there will be a reading of the Declaration of Independence by a member of the White House staff. According to White House Press Secretary Karoline Leavitt, who recently returned from maternity leave and what she claims is the second immaculate conception, “We’re still looking for someone who can read.”

The honored guest at the reading will be Mitch McConnell who actually witnessed the signing of the Declaration of Independence in 1776.

Yet while we celebrate, most Americans with a functioning prefrontal cortex will be wondering: Will America survive to celebrate another Independence Day and, if it does, how much will it cost us?

If you’re like me (if this is actually true, my condolences), you receive approximately 2,000 emails and texts every hour asking for a contribution to a candidate running for office. I’m pretty sure I get regular requests from every Democrat running for every office in the United States.

This stresses me out. Mainly because I feel if I don’t send these people money to help them get elected we’ll be forced to watch the continued destruction of our country by Trump and the oligarchs who pull all the strings.

To make matters worse, just the other day the Supreme Court struck down limits on coordinated spending between candidates and political parties.

According to Politico, “The decision will have an almost immediate impact on the midterms. Removing the limit on coordinated spending effectively gives candidates direct control over a far greater amount of money being spent on their races. It is also likely to increase the flood of political advertising that hits the airwaves each fall.”

More money will be spent!? You’re fucking kidding me, right? The amount spent is already ludicrous thanks to the Supreme Court who, back in the 1970s, decided money was speech (I guess that’s what they mean by, “money talks”) and legalized government corruption.

And more ads!? Lord save me. I know I’m going to lose my shit and destroy another TV when I throw my remote at it during an yet another ad featuring more lies and bullshit.

But I guess it’s never too much according to the Supreme Court, now more accurately known as, The Supreme Leader’s Court.

Justice Brett Kavanaugh wrote the majority opinion, calling the limits “a severe infringement on First Amendment-protected political speech.”

In other words, he said that because money is free speech, if you limit the amount of money corporations and billionaires can contribute, you are denying them their First Amendment rights.

Kavanaugh later admitted he may have gone a bit overboard in his opinion.

“Pete Hegseth and I had just returned from an all expense paid trip to a private Caribbean Island for a pre-Independence Day celebration bash. We spent two days trying to outdo each other shooting red, white, and blue Jello shots and doing keg stands. I may have still been a bit tipsy when I wrote the opinion.”

The bottom line is that the Court gave the corporate class, the oligarchs, more rights than the average American citizen because they have more money.

They can spend as much as they want to spread disinformation and lies. This court has given them the green light to deceive American citizens in order to obtain whatever outcome they desire.

So enjoy your beer and warm potato salad on this Independence Day. It may be our last.
